Pros

Pay is good Some colleagues are awesome

Cons

Egocentric consulting firm - led by immature consultants who are promoted for their great slide-making abilities but who are inept at people management; I generalize as there really are a few gems, but they seem to leave/get pushed out leaving the Prima Donnas behind Up or out culture - leads to backstabbing behaviour by some colleagues to try and get ahead of others by putting them down behind their backs in the hopes that they get let go first; especially true in the current economic climate Highly political and toxic - blame always going downwards with responsibility never taken by leadership, name-calling by leaders, negative feedback is almost universally in areas which are highly subjective while positive feedback is rarely given Poor work/life balance - this is expected in consulting, some nights may only get three hours of sleep
